BACKGROUND

Timeline

  • In October 2023 the National Government announced its 100-day plan.

  • On ​3 November 2023 the new Government results were announced and the new Coalition Government agreement was signed between National, Act and NZ First.

  • On 29 November 2023 the National Government confirmed their 100 day plans which included policy changes detrimental to Māori. Iwi leaders from around the motu signaled the need to protect all whānau Māori.

  • On ​2 December 2023 Kiingi Tuheitia met with iwi leaders who indicate further concern about the rhetoric of the coalition government around the select committee review of the principles of the Tiriti o Waitangi. A few key points are discussed - one is to hold a Hui-ā-Motu to bring the people together.

  • Several iwi hold Hui-ā-iwi to collate hapū aspirations. ​

  • 6 December 2023, Te Tari o te Kiingitanga invites all iwi to a National Hui for Unity to take place on 20 January 2024.

  • The Hui-ā-Motu is hosted by Kiingi Tuheitia at Turangawaewae, Ngaruawahia with an overwhelming turnout of over 10,000 in attendance. The overall key message received at the Hui-ā-Motu was that we work together – Kotahitanga. Iwi were encouraged to collectively take their concerns to the Ratana Pa - 25 January Celebrations and to the Waitangi Day Celebrations in Waitangi. An overwhelming clear message resounded at each event where iwi leaders spoke unitedly.

  • On 22 February 2024 the National Iwi Chairs Forum (NICF) met in Te Arawa for a Rangatiratanga Wānanga. Among other things, the leaders held a 'Tino Rangatiratanga' session and what this looks like in 2024. A summary of notes can be attained. Communication was highlighted as an area to improve and support whānau, hapū, iwi to help educate and further collectivise the knowledge base and efforts, and also to ensure information is shared across the nation.

This website has been set up to collaborate across iwi communication channels, utilising the skills, capability and resources of a Comms Collective to effectively communicate with everyone in one space. This website is a vehicle only, not a means to an end. The vision, principles and framework of this kaupapa will come from the united approach of ngā iwi katoa. The shared information is being gathered by a collective of iwi communicators in association with the National Iwi Chairs Forum.

A Hui Taumata will be held in Ngāti Kahungunu on 31 May 2024 hosted by Omāhu Marae to identify solutions for Māori Unity - Kotahitanga.
